Average ATM Service Technician Salary in Indonesia for 2026

An ATM service technician in Indonesia earns about 64,319,500 IDR a year. That's 56% below the national average of 145,200,100 IDR.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Indonesia sit around 34,679,400 IDR a year, while the very top stretches to 97,081,600 IDR. How ATM service technician pay ranges in Indonesia

A good way to think about salary in Indonesia is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all ATM service technicians in Indonesia earn less than 59,158,300 IDR a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 42,239,100 IDR (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 71,878,800 IDR (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of ATM service technicians s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 34,679,400 IDR. The highest stretch to 97,081,600 IDR,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. ATM service technician pay by experience in Indonesia

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for an ATM service technician in Indonesia,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ical ATM service technician sal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    40,321,500 IDR
  • 2-5 Years
    +26% from previous
    50,878,500 IDR
  • 5-10 Years
    +32% from previous
    67,079,700 IDR
  • 10-15 Years
    +18% from previous
    78,960,300 IDR
  • 15-20 Years
    +11% from previous
    87,358,200 IDR
  • 20+ Years
    +6% from previous
    92,998,400 IDR

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 32%. That is the point at which a ATM service technician typ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

ATM service technician gender pay gap in Indonesia

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and Indonesia is no exception. Male ATM service technicians in Indonesia earn an average of 66,240,600 IDR a year, while female ATM service technicians earn around 61,561,100 IDR. That works out to a 8%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.
